    Quote Originally Posted by Cactus View Post
    Yes, it is indeed the best possible variation. +3 is the maximum bonus to the base stats.
    More variation is possible at higher DLs. Wishing at DL 50 produced some wooden shields with up to 7 DV, 7 PV, and +4 to-hit. +/- 3 is a pretty good rule of thumb though and seems to hold true at DL 1.
